Three Sisters Die Of Possible Gas Poisoning In Odisha

Berhampur: Two sisters who were undergoing treatment at MKCG Medical College and Hospital after they fell sick of gas poisoning on Wednesday died today. Earlier the third sister has died last night.

The three minor girls staying at Turubudi village under Digapahandi block in Ganjam district reportedly fell sick after they were suffocated due to insecticide kept in a rice bag.

The deceased have been identified as Tikina Reddy (6), Sona Reddy (7) and Barsha Reddy (10). “They were sleeping in a room with their grandmother. They fell unconscious on Wednesday night and we immediately rushed them to the nearest hospital where one of them died. Two others were shifted to MKCG Medical College and Hospital and both of died as well,” said a relative of the deceased.

Meanwhile a team of medical experts have reached the village to investigate the deaths.
